Contract review is a task about "finding needles in a haystack."
We find that Transformer models have nascent performance on CUAD, but that this performance is strongly influenced by model design and training dataset size. Despite some promising results, there is still substantial room for improvement. As one of the only large, specialized NLP benchmarks annotated by experts, CUAD can serve as a challenging research benchmark for the broader NLP community.

Bias, Risks, and Limitations
Significant research has explored bias and fairness issues with language models (see, e.g.,
Sheng et al. (2021)
and
Bender et al. (2021)
). Predictions generated by the model may include disturbing and harmful stereotypes across protected classes; identity characteristics; and sensitive, social, and occupational groups.

Results
We
provide checkpoints
for three of the best models fine-tuned on CUAD: RoBERTa-base (
100M parameters), RoBERTa-large (
300M parameters), and DeBERTa-xlarge (~900M parameters).
The HuggingFace
Transformers
library. It was tested with Python 3.8, PyTorch 1.7, and Transformers 4.3/4.4.

How to Get Started with the Model
Use the code below to get started with the model.
Click to expand
from transformers import AutoTokenizer, AutoModelForQuestionAnswering
tokenizer = AutoTokenizer.from_pretrained("akdeniz27/roberta-large-cuad")
model = AutoModelForQuestionAnswering.from_pretrained("akdeniz27/roberta-large-cuad")
